What's The Definition Of Ipomoea panurata?
[n] tropical American prostrate or climbing herbaceous perennial having an enormous starchy root; sometimes held to be source of the sweet potato
Synonyms | Synonyms for Ipomoea panurata: Ipomoea fastigiata | man-of-the-earth | manroot | scammonyroot | wild potato vine | wild sweet potato vine Related Terms | Find terms related to Ipomoea panurata: See Also | morning glory |
